A scalable, solution-phase processing route to graphene oxide and graphene ultralarge sheets.

机构信息

Division of Functional Materials and Nano Devices, Ningbo Institute of Material Technology and Engineering, Chinese Academy of Sciences, Ningbo, 315201, Zhejiang, PR China.

出版信息

Chem Commun (Camb). 2010 Apr 21;46(15):2611-3. doi: 10.1039/b914412a. Epub 2010 Feb 2.

Abstract

High yield production of graphene oxide and graphene sheets with an ultralarge size (up to approximately 200 microm) was realized using a modified solution-phase method.
